Ben Stokes walked out to uproarious applause and trudged off to pindrop silence. In between, he scored 15 runs earlier than being bowled by a supply from Zak Foulkes that jagged in wickedly, and left with an accusatory glare on the pitch. From begin to end, it was classic late-era Stokes.
By elevating hopes, then dashing them, all within the house of 55 minutes, England’s captain confirmed the world he now inhabits – one by which the extent of expectation is as unreasonable as the extent of disappointment.
The difficulty is that Stokes the bowler retains rising to the problem, whereas Stokes the batsman is invariably falling quick. As for Stokes the captain, nobody can say for certain, which solely provides to the drama.
On Friday, he had dragged England again into this seesawing contest with a trademark eight-over spell that yielded three wickets for 13 runs and was central to New Zealand’s collapse from 317 with out loss to 438 all out. He completed with 4 for 70, his facet’s finest figures, leaving him with extra Take a look at wickets (40) for the reason that begin of 2025 than any of his team-mates bar Josh Tongue. A profession haul of 250 moved him as much as ninth on England’s all-time checklist. On the age of 35, his bowling appears on an upward curve.
However Saturday morning demanded a distinct skillset, not least as a result of he emerged in a disaster, having seen his workforce’s imposing in a single day 223 for 2 flip into a dangerous 234 for 5 by the unflagging accuracy of Nathan Smith and Will O’Rourke, and with the Trent Bridge pitch starting to misbehave.
Throughout his post-Rex Rooms exile, Stokes had made a free-flowing 95 for Durham in a County Championship Division Two recreation at Chester-le-Road, advancing at Northamptonshire’s opening bowlers as in the event that they had been trundlers and rescuing his facet from 30 for 3. It was an innings, he mentioned earlier than this Take a look at, that reminded him to ‘simplify issues’.

He added: ‘I simply cleared my thoughts of every thing and made it fairly easy. Simply go on the market and react to the ball. I used to be fascinated by an excessive amount of earlier than the ball really got here down, after which I wasn’t fascinated by what it’s essential do once you’re batting, which is watch the ball, and rating off it. And should you can’t, strive to not get out to it. It’s a reasonably easy recreation, if you concentrate on it.’
However the New Zealand assault just isn’t Northamptonshire. Through the course of his 33-ball keep, he was dropped by a diving Devon Conway within the gully on one, and nearly caught by Conway in the identical place on 5 – each off squirty thick-edged drives.
By the point Foulkes, proving a helpful concussion substitute for Blair Tickner, undid Stokes with sideways motion, he had taken his document in his final eight Take a look at innings to 51 runs at 6.38. The merciless interpretation is that England’s decrease order now begins at No 7.
Regardless of this alarming drop-off, the demise of Stokes elicited the type of hushed response extra usually related to, say, the wicket of Virat Kohli at Mumbai’s Wankhede, the gang unwilling or unable to compute what they’ve simply seen.
Stokes may have yet another probability in Nottingham to show to everybody that his drawback actually has been overthinking, not one thing extra critical. Yet one more probability to assist protect England’s 14-year unbeaten house document in sequence of not less than three Assessments. Yet one more probability to make sure these previous few weeks are usually not remembered solely for his act of self-sabotage in a Chelsea nightclub. Even within the moments of shocked silence, Stokes stays England’s most talked-about cricketer.
